Boeing Agrees Deal With Ethiopia Crash Families

Boeing has reached an agreement with the families of the 157 people who died in the Ethiopia 737 Max crash in 2019. The plane maker accepts liability for their deaths, according to court documents in Chicago. In return, families of the victims will not seek punitive damages from the company. Former South Africa President De Klerk Dies At 85

FW de Klerk, the last president of apartheid South Africa and a key actor in the country’s transition to democracy, has died. The FW de Klerk Foundation’s spokesperson Dave Steward confirmed his death to News24 on Thursday. “The former president died earlier this morning at his home in Fresnaye after his struggle against cancer.
